Every person has different needs and desire. Maslow hierarchy theory has
describe importance of social and health care needs. This theory suggest
to satisfy basic needs of individual. According to this theory if basic
needs are not satisfied, individual can not move further in hierarchy. This
theory is used for planning for health care services. This help in growth
and development of individuals. These services are very important and are
required at different levels. Services change according to age growth and
development.
